Hello, I'm trying to write a XSLT style sheet that transforms a non-structured xml document to a structured xml document and am in troubles : My xml documents looks like a flat modelization of a treeview : <row lib="data1" folder1="A" folder2="C" /> <row lib="data2" folder1="A" folder2="C" /> <row lib="data3" folder1="A" folder2="C" /> <row lib="data1" folder1="A" folder2="D" /> <row lib="data2" folder1="A" folder2="D" /> <row lib="data3" folder1="A" folder2="D" /> <row lib="data1" folder1="B" folder2="E" /> <row lib="data2" folder1="B" folder2="E" /> <row lib="data3" folder1="B" folder2="E" /> <row lib="data1" folder1="B" folder2="F" /> <row lib="data2" folder1="B" folder2="F" /> <row lib="data3" folder1="B" folder2="F" /> <row lib="data1" folder1="B" folder2="G" /> <row lib="data2" folder1="B" folder2="G" /> <row lib="data3" folder1="B" folder2="G" /> <row lib="data1" folder1="B" folder2="H" /> <row lib="data2" folder1="B" folder2="H" /> <row lib="data3" folder1="B" folder2="H" /> Basically the first line means that the folder A contains the folder C which contains data1 And so on for the others I would need to transform it in the following structured XML document : <A> <C> <data1/> <data2/> <data3/> </C> <D> <data1/> <data2/> <data3/> </D> </A> <B> <E> <data1/> <data2/> <data3/> </E> <F> <data1/> <data2/> <data3/> </F> [...] </B> The XML file is dynamically generated so folder names and folder depth are not know in advance. I can't see how to do that, and I don't event know if it is possible.
